Output 3214f8ecc30897690ede54fca813be866ea35f628fa0b03dbbb798bc118eb4ea:1

value
104609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c19169dc86ea56f61c01dcf24936f4de19fe29f OP_EQUAL
address
34Fau5p6PdCimoWERQy2hJt1QkbVTaSJqA
transaction
3214f8ecc30897690ede54fca813be866ea35f628fa0b03dbbb798bc118eb4ea
spent
true